The Certified Professional in Crisis Management (CPCM) certification program focuses on equipping professionals with the essential skills and knowledge needed to effectively prepare for and manage crises. This includes developing robust crisis communication strategies and understanding relevant legal and ethical considerations.
Learning outcomes for a CPCM program typically encompass crisis assessment, risk mitigation, incident command systems, stakeholder communication, and post-crisis recovery. Participants gain practical experience through simulations and case studies, enhancing their preparedness for real-world crisis management scenarios.
The duration of a CPCM program varies depending on the provider, ranging from several weeks to several months of intensive study and training. Some programs offer flexible online learning options to cater to diverse schedules, making the certification accessible to a wider range of professionals.
